WebJun 19, 2000 · Flow control to avoid or delay rotorcraft retreating blade stall can be an enabling technology for future high performance rotorcraft. Aerodynamic experiments and computations have indicated that appropriate unsteady excitation can delay boundary layer separation and stall on airfoils. Retreating blade stall is the primary limiting factor of a helicopter's never exceed speed, VNE.
